DetailsA linkage hammer uses a wheel, tire or disk that rotates and uses the rotation to move the hammer head up and down. The Little Giant power hammer design uses a linkage, as does the commonly home-built tire hammer. The Little Giant power hammer design uses a linkage, as does the commonly home-built tire hammer.

DetailsWhen flowing water in a plumbing system is suddenly halted or changes direction, it may result in a loud banging or hammering noise commonly known as water hammer. DetailsVideo: How to Treat Hammertoes A hammertoe is a toe with a joint permanently buckled downward. It may be flexible or stiff, and may occur on any toe. Hammertoes occur when abnormalities in the function of the foot cause ligaments and tendons to tighten. This results in the toe's joints bending, cocking the toe upward.
